Transaction 85667bd99c8b16a62e98965b2eeefcfa7923aa27a9d8733b88544ff0e22724ed
1 Input
1 Output
-
85667bd99c8b16a62e98965b2eeefcfa7923aa27a9d8733b88544ff0e22724ed:0
- value
- 806382
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8aa9830947c1f186274476c7913241a5d528762 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KJ2WUnpHuFXP28oenfYK6xgrLgpAFeb8G